The Deer Isle Thorofare is a major shipping chanell connecting Penobscot Bay to the the waters aroun Mount Desert Island and the open Atlantic ocean to the east. It is well marked for major vessels with several lighthouses and numerous navigation buoys. It is often considered the safer passage than through the numerous small islands south of Crotch Island.
